Loona Kalan Population - Barmer, Rajasthan

Loona Kalan is a medium size village located in Gudha Malani Tehsil of Barmer district, Rajasthan with total 310 families residing. The Loona Kalan village has population of 1526 of which 780 are males while 746 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Loona Kalan village population of children with age 0-6 is 333 which makes up 21.82 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Loona Kalan village is 956 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Loona Kalan as per census is 994, higher than Rajasthan average of 888.

Loona Kalan village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Loona Kalan village was 56.58 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Loona Kalan Male literacy stands at 75.04 % while female literacy rate was 37.07 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 17.37 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 8.06 % of total population in Loona Kalan village.

Work Profile

In Loona Kalan village out of total population, 821 were engaged in work activities. 63.22 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 36.78 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 821 workers engaged in Main Work, 436 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 40 were Agricultural labourer.
